Making Your Own Keto Champ Berry Smoothie

Creating your own Keto Champ Berry smoothie at home is simple and requires just a few ingredients and a blender.

Ingredients

  • 1/2 cup blueberries
  • 1/2 cup raspberries
  • 2 tablespoons almond butter
  • 1 cup unsweetened almond milk
  • 1 tablespoon cacao powder
  • 1 scoop vanilla whey protein powder
  • 1/2 cup ice (optional, for a thicker smoothie)
  • 1 scoop Collagen Boost (optional)

Instructions

  1. Place all ingredients into a blender and secure the lid.
  2. Start the blender on its lowest speed and steadily increase to its highest speed. This helps ensure a consistent blend and prevents splattering.
  3. Blend for approximately 30 seconds, or until a smooth consistency is achieved.
  4. Pour into a glass and enjoy immediately, or store in an airtight container in the refrigerator for later.

Tips and Substitutions

  • For a creamier texture, consider freezing the berries beforehand.
  • If using fresh fruit, add 1/2 cup of ice to chill the smoothie.
  • Coconut or soy milk can be used as a substitute for almond milk.
  • Experiment with adding a sprinkle of cinnamon for a touch of warmth and added metabolic benefits.

Smoothie King Keto Options and What to Avoid

Smoothie King offers several keto-friendly options, but it's essential to know which ones to choose and which to avoid.

Keto-Friendly Choices

  • Keto Champ Berry: As discussed, this smoothie is a great option with raspberries, blueberries, protein powder, almond milk, almond butter, and cocoa.
  • Keto Champ Chocolate: This flavor includes cocoa, stevia, almond milk, almond butter, and protein powder. It has slightly more carbs than the berry version.
  • Keto Champ Coffee: This caffeinated option contains cold brew, almond milk, almond butter, protein powder, and cocoa, with fewer carbs than the other two.
  • Keto Champ Pumpkin: Made with real organic pumpkin, almond milk, almond butter, protein, and spices, this smoothie has 9g net carbs and 10g of protein.

You can also customize other smoothies by adding peanut butter to a 20oz. Gladiator Strawberry smoothie or almond butter and Califia Farms Almond Milk to a 20oz. Gladiator Chocolate smoothie.

Items to Avoid

  • Hulk Chocolate Smoothie: This smoothie has a whopping 101g of carbs in 20 ounces, primarily from butter pecan ice cream.
  • High Protein Lemon Smoothie: With 46g of total carbs in 20 ounces, this smoothie is mostly a fruit juice blend.
  • Peanut Power Plus Chocolate Smoothie: Containing 77g of carbs from dates, bananas, and nonfat milk, this smoothie is not keto-friendly.
  • Avoid anything with pineapple, mango, banana, or orange, as these fruits are high in natural sugars and carbs.

General Rules for Ordering Keto at Smoothie King

  1. Avoid smoothies marketed for bulking up: These are typically high in carbs and calories.
  2. Increase fiber: Adding a fiber blend can help decrease net carbs. Smoothie King's fiber blend contains apple pectin, flax seed powder, oat fiber, and other ingredients.
  3. Monitor protein intake: While protein is essential, consuming too much can lead to gluconeogenesis, where the body converts excess protein into glucose.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is cacao powder?

Cacao powder is made from ground cocoa beans, the seeds of the cacao tree. After removing the fat (cocoa butter), the remaining dry powder is rich in fiber, iron, magnesium, and antioxidants.

Is protein powder good for you?

Protein powder is a convenient way to increase protein intake, offering numerous health benefits, including muscle growth and maintenance.
